Physical Therapists?
Any places in Sacramento to step to college for it?
Answers: All programs in the US are very soon either a masters' or doctorate horizontal degree. It take about 6-7 years to complete the entire rearing...depending on the structure of the program and how long it takes you to complete your bachelor's level.
